EverNow is an unique event that embraces the Noongar knowledge and traditions, allowing visitors to delve into the rich cultural heritage of the region. The event showcases the deep connection between the Noongar people and the land, offering a glimpse into their ancient wisdom and traditions. Through music, dance and storytelling, EverNow invites you to explore the essence of Noongar culture and gain a deeper understanding of the land on which we stand.
Ger ready, wrestling fans of Australia! WWE Elimination Chamber is making its triumphant return to Down Under, and it’s bigger and better than ever. On Saturday, 24 February 2024, the action-packed event will electrify Optus Stadium, promising a night of intense wrestling showdowns and unforgettable moments. This marks WWE’s first event in Australia since 2018 and is set to be the only Premium Live Event in the Asia-Pacific region in 2024. Fringe World is the most popular annual festival in Perth where hundreds of thousands of people enjoy the incredible array of entertainment on offer each year. The shows in the Festival offer something for everyone with comedy, cabaret, theatre, music and musicals, children’s events, circus and more!
Perth Festival brings world class performance, music, film, visual arts and literary events to Perth every summer.
The Festival has been celebrating the people & culture of Perth on the shore of the Derbarl Yerrigan (the Swan River) for nearly 70 years.
